The Objective
The goal of multi-chain portfolio management is to deploy capital across several blockchain ecosystems to capture the highest risk-adjusted yields available in decentralized finance. Rather than concentrating holdings on a single network, a well-constructed multi-chain strategy diversifies across lending protocols, liquidity pools, and staking opportunities on Ethereum, Solana, and emerging Layer 2 networks. The objective is to achieve consistent yield generation that outperforms single-chain strategies while maintaining the flexibility to rebalance quickly as market conditions change.
Prerequisites
Before attempting multi-chain portfolio management, you should have a solid understanding of basic DeFi concepts including liquidity provision, impermanent loss, and smart contract risk. You will need a Web3 wallet such as MetaMask configured for multiple networks, native tokens on each target chain for gas fees (ETH on Ethereum, SOL on Solana, BNB on BSC), and a bridge service for moving assets between chains. Familiarity with block explorers like Etherscan and Solscan is essential for tracking transactions and verifying contract addresses.
The recommended toolset includes a portfolio tracker like DeFi Llama or Zapper for monitoring positions across chains, a DEX aggregator like 1inch or Jupiter for optimal trade execution, and a reliable bridge protocol such as Across, Stargate, or the native bridges of target networks. Ensure your hardware wallet is set up and connected to your software wallet interface for maximum security when executing large transactions.
Step-by-Step Walkthrough
Step 1: Capital Allocation Framework. Begin by dividing your total portfolio into allocation buckets based on risk tolerance. A conservative approach allocates 50 percent to blue-chip staking yields, such as Ethereum validator staking currently yielding approximately 3 to 4 percent annually, 30 percent to established DeFi lending protocols like Aave or Compound on Ethereum and MarginFi on Solana, and 20 percent to higher-yield opportunities like concentrated liquidity provision on Uniswap V3 or Orca.
Step 2: Cross-Chain Deployment. Bridge your allocated assets to target networks using your chosen bridge protocol. Start with small test transactions to verify bridge functionality and confirm receipt on the destination chain. When bridging to Solana, use the official Solana bridge or Wormhole, and ensure you have sufficient SOL for transaction fees, which are typically fractions of a cent per transaction. For Ethereum Layer 2 networks like Arbitrum or Optimism, use the native bridges for maximum security, keeping ETH for gas on both the source and destination chains.
Step 3: Position Entry. Deploy capital into your chosen protocols according to the allocation framework. For lending protocols, supply stablecoins like USDC or USDT for more predictable yields, or volatile assets like ETH and SOL for higher rates that fluctuate with market demand. For liquidity provision, choose trading pairs with high volume and correlated price movements to minimize impermanent loss. Stablecoin pairs like USDC/USDT offer the lowest risk, while pairs like ETH/SOL provide higher fee revenue but greater impermanent loss exposure.
Step 4: Monitoring and Rebalancing. Set up alerts for significant changes in yield rates, total value locked, and protocol health metrics. Rebalance your portfolio weekly or biweekly depending on market volatility and gas costs. On Ethereum, where gas fees can be substantial during peak periods, batch your rebalancing transactions and consider using Layer 2 networks for frequent adjustments. On Solana, where transaction costs are negligible, more frequent rebalancing is economically feasible.
Step 5: Risk Management. Implement stop-loss levels for each position and maintain a cash reserve in stablecoins to capitalize on market dislocations. Regularly audit your approved contract spending using tools like Revoke.cash to minimize exposure in case of smart contract vulnerabilities. Diversify across multiple protocols within each chain to avoid concentration risk, and never allocate more to any single protocol than you can afford to lose entirely.
Troubleshooting
Common issues in multi-chain portfolio management include failed bridge transactions, which can usually be resolved by checking the bridge explorer for your transaction status and following the protocol’s recovery procedures. Stuck transactions on Ethereum due to insufficient gas can be resolved by increasing the gas price or canceling the pending transaction. Smart contract approval issues typically require revoking and re-approving the token spending limit. Always verify contract addresses against official sources before interacting with any protocol, as phishing contracts remain a persistent threat across all networks.
Mastering the Skill
Advanced multi-chain management requires continuous learning and adaptation. Follow protocol governance proposals on platforms like Snapshot to stay ahead of parameter changes that could affect your positions. Monitor chain-specific metrics such as total value locked trends, unique active addresses, and DEX volume to identify emerging opportunities before they become crowded.
